About the Role
The Transport Coordinator plays a key role in ensuring the smooth, efficient, and compliant movement of goods. This position suits someone who thrives in a fast-paced environment, enjoys problem-solving, and can juggle multiple priorities with confidence.
Key Responsibilities
- Plan, schedule, and coordinate daily transport operations
- Liaise with drivers, customers, and internal teams to ensure timely deliveries
- Monitor vehicle movements and respond to delays or issues
- Maintain accurate transport records, delivery notes, and compliance documentation
- Ensure all transport activities meet legal, safety, and company standards
- Support route planning and cost‑efficient transport solutions
- Handle customer queries and provide updates on delivery status
- Assist with driver briefings, debriefings, and performance monitoring
- Manage landside transport modalities (truck) & Cross border
- Ensure timely and efficient movement of cargo between designated points
- Develop and implement operational policies, practices, and business plans within scope of role
- Monitor performance metrics and ensure compliance with company standards and customer requirements
